STRANRAER 51

Survey of the Carriage and Horse Tax in the Burgh of
Stranraer from 5th April 1786 to 5th April 1787 by William Currie Surveyor
[Page] 133

Proof 7 Horses at £0.10.0 each is £3.10.0

I William Currie Surveyor aforesaid do hereby certify that upon carefull
examination of the foregoing Sevl [Several] rates and duties I find the Amount
in whole to Three Pounds ten Shillings St [Sterling] and that upon the 22nd
day of Decmbr [December] 1786 I delivered to John McKelvie Collr [Collector] of the said duties for the
Burgh aforesaid an exact duplicate of the foregoing which
contained my Oath that notices were Left with the sevl [several] inhabitants
or at their dwelling houses on the date anexed to their respective
names that were to be charged with the sums hereby certified
to be due from them.
William Currie
John Alves JP [Justice of the Peace]
